EA 206/Lecture/E - Developing Numeracy in Elementary Class
|
Credits
2.00
Children’s developing math concepts and abilities at the pre- math and early math levels will be studied and observed. The emphasis will be the educational assistant’s role in observing children’s responses to math lessons and supporting and adapting learning experiences to meet individual learning goals. Awareness of approaches and strategies to remediate math learning will be examined. Access to groups of children is necessary to fulfill the requirements of the course.
